The Smart Manufacturing and AI team at Micron Technology is looking for GPU Performance Engineer. Our mission is to deliver industry-winning machine learning, custom GenAI, and Agentic AI solutions to power Micron's dominance in the highly competitive memory solutions market. Qualified applicants will have experience in a variety of data and cloud technologies and have extensive practice modeling data, querying, and deploying scalable data pipelines to execute machine learning models and AI agents. You will collaborate with Data Scientists, Data Engineers, and expert users to build and deploy scalable AI/ML solutions that drive value and insight from Micron's manufacturing processes and systems.

Responsibilities include, but not limited to:

  • Architect and execute large-scale custom model training and fine-tuning jobs (SFT, RLHF) on multi-node, multi-GPU clusters.

  • Optimize training throughput and memory efficiency using distributed training strategies (FSDP, DeepSpeed, Megatron-LM) and mixed-precision techniques (FP16/BF16).

  • Design and develop autonomous AI Agents capable of multi-step reasoning, planning, and tool execution to automate complex manufacturing workflows.

  • Analyze and profile complex workloads (e.g., LLM training, Rendering pipelines) to identify bottlenecks in compute, memory bandwidth, and latency.

  • Write and optimize high-performance kernels using CUDA, HIP, or custom assembly (PTX/SASS) to unlock hardware capabilities.

  • Collaborate with Hardware Architects to define features for next-generation GPUs based on workload characterization.

  • Design and implement performance regression testing suites to catch degradations in drivers or compilers.

  • Mentor junior engineers on parallel programming paradigms and optimization techniques.
